Applications
Droperidol is primarily used as an active pharmaceutical ingredient (API) in formulations for antiemetic and sedative needs in surgical and perioperative care, aiding control of postoperative nausea and providing short-acting tranquilization during anesthesia; in addition, it is used as a reference compound and analytical standard in pharmaceutical research and development related to butyrophenone dopamine D2 antagonists, with all uses subject to stringent regulatory controls.
